Output 16bb3659aa908fd857adfbaea0245306b7c2ffd10ca2014d28b33a456c287a41:23

value
8527701
script pubkey
OP_0 OP_PUSHBYTES_20 efbe2e344ea3cc4f5618eb618b63e46b956ecd87
address
bc1qa7lzudzw50xy74scadsckclydw2kanv8585lxj
transaction
16bb3659aa908fd857adfbaea0245306b7c2ffd10ca2014d28b33a456c287a41
confirmations
164536
spent
true